A fur-miliar friend - Local care home hires new ‘Canine Relations Manager’

A Bracknell care home has officially welcomed a new team member – and he’s set to be a hit with residents and colleagues alike. 

The adorable Smudge, a Cockerpoo, has joined the team at Care UK’s Bickerton House, on Warfield Roadas ‘Canine Relations Manager’– his duties include being on hand for residents to fuss, walk, or simply spend time with.

 

Having a dog spend time in the care home not only encourages residents to get outdoors, walking their canine companion, leading to physical benefits, but taking care of Smudge can also help them find a sense of purpose later in life.

Smudge has pleased everyone with his ability to work alongside his owner, Home Manager Erika Smith, and quickly brightens every room he visits, despite the fact that he is new to the position.

The friendly pooch has even developed his own management style, taking tours of the home and checking in on everyone – as well as helping to bring back happy memories of pets in younger years for many residents.

Jen Shaw a resident at Bickerton House said: “I thoroughly enjoy Smudge visiting the home because of his cuddles and company. I have had dogs when I was younger including a golden spaniel, golden retriever and a mongrel. My favorite thing about dogs is their friendship.”

Erika Smith, Home Manager at Bickerton House, said: “We have seen other Care UK homes appoint their own canine colleagues and I knew my dog would be perfect to take up the role at Bickerton House. Smudge can often be found being fussed over by a resident – the home simply wouldn’t be the same without him.

 

“Studies have shown that introducing dogs into care homes can help lift people’s mood and increase social interaction. The human-animal bond is powerful in promoting self-esteem and wellbeing, and ‘Canine Relation Managers’ like Smudge, are brilliant at doing this.

“Welcome to the team, Smudge, we already can’t imagine life without you!”
